    ALRO invested 8 million RON in a new cutting saw for aluminium plates

    ALRO, one of the largest vertically integrated aluminium producers in Europe, measured by production capacity, has invested 8 million RON in a new aluminium plate cutting saw.

    “This investment is yet another step in advancing ALRO’s capabilities to supply highly sophisticated aluminium products to the most demanding industries”, said Marin CILIANU, Chief Executive Officer ALRO. “This enhances not only our supply of flat rolled products but also the efficiency of our overall operations, further improving the material utilisation and reducing CO₂ emissions”, added Marin CILIANU.

    The new cutting saw enables ALRO to offer aluminium plates tailored to specific technical requirements, reduce waste and improve efficiency, while supporting the increase in the output of high and very high value-added aluminium products.

    The investment is in line with ALRO’s long-term strategy of providing high-performance aluminium solutions and products while improving operational efficiency and sustainability.

    The commissioning of this equipment comes after another investment focused on developing ALRO’s product range and capabilities, namely the CUTSMART SYSTEMS facility, inaugurated with a RON 13.7 million investment, as part of ALRO’s strategic transition towards higher-value products and services, offering customers ready-to-use aluminium components instead of raw materials that require additional processing.

    By integrating advanced precision cutting technology in the aluminium processing flow, ALRO continues to reduce lead times, optimize metal usage and enhance sustainability across its production chain.
